FDA Drug Moderate Class II Terminated

Avastin 1.25 mg/0.05 mL Injectable, 4 mL vials, Compounded by The Compounding Shop, St. Petersburg, FL

Reported: June 12, 2013 Initiated: May 2, 2013 #D-549-2013

Product Description

Avastin 1.25 mg/0.05 mL Injectable, 4 mL vials, Compounded by The Compounding Shop, St. Petersburg, FL

Reason for Recall

Lack of Assurance of Sterility: FDA inspection findings resulted in concerns regarding quality control processes.

Details

Units Affected
80 vials of 4mL each
Distribution
Florida, California, Minnesota, and Maine
Location
St Petersburg, FL
